データの前処理
データクレンジングの手法
データクレンジングの手法と具体例を学び、欠損値や重複データの対処法を理解します。
学習目標
- データクレンジングの手法を理解し、実践的に適用できるようになる。
- 欠損値や重複データに対処する具体的な方法を学ぶ。
- データ前処理の重要性を認識し、異常値検出の基礎をマスターする。
はじめに
データクレンジングは、データ分析の精度を高めるために欠かせないステップです。特に、欠損値や重複データは、結果に大きな影響を及ぼす可能性があるため、適切に対処することが求められます。このレッスンでは、実務に役立つデータクレンジングの手法について学び、異常値を効果的に検出するための前処理を理解します。
データクレンジングの基本概念
データクレンジングは、データセット内の不正確な、または不完全なデータを修正または削除するプロセスです。これにより、分析の品質が向上し、意思決定の根拠がより信頼できるものとなります。
重要なポイント: データクレンジングは、正確な分析の基盤を築くための重要なプロセスです。
実践例
例えば、顧客情報データベースにおいて、同じ顧客が異なる名前や住所で複数回登録されているケースを考えます。このような重複データを削除することで、顧客分析の精度が向上し、マーケティング戦略の効果も高まります。
欠損値の扱い
欠損値は、データセット内で情報が欠けている部分を指します。欠損値は、データ収集の段階で発生することが多く、適切に対処しないと分析結果が歪む可能性があります。
重要なポイント: 欠損値には、削除、補完、または代入の方法があります。適切な手法を選ぶことが重要です。
実践例
例えば、販売データにおいて、ある商品の販売数が記録されていない場合、平均値で代入する方法があります。これにより、データセットの整合性を保ちながら、分析を続行できます。
重複データの処理
重複データは、同じ情報が複数回記録されている状態を指します。重複データの存在は、分析結果を誤解させる原因となります。
重要なポイント: 重複データの検出には、ユニークな識別子を用いる方法が一般的です。
実践例
たとえば、顧客データベースで「顧客ID」というフィールドを使用して、同じIDが複数回存在するかをチェックします。重複が見つかった場合、そのデータを統合することで、正確な顧客情報を保持できます。
実務での活用
今週の業務において、以下のステップを実践してみてください。
- データセットを確認し、欠損値や重複データの存在をチェックする。
- 欠損値に対して適切な処理方法(削除、補完、代入)を選択し、実行する。
- 重複データがないか確認し、必要に応じて統合や削除を行う。
まとめ
- データクレンジングは分析の精度を高めるために不可欠なプロセスである。
- 欠損値と重複データにはそれぞれ適切な処理方法がある。
- データ前処理を行うことで、異常値検出の精度が向上する。
- 実務での活用により、データの整合性を保つことができる。
理解度チェック
- データクレンジングの目的は何ですか?
- 欠損値を対処する際の3つの方法を挙げてください。
- 重複データを処理するための具体的な手法は何ですか?